Title :
A pedagogical integration of electromagnetic and energy conversion concepts: The synchronous nanomotor and the synchronous reluctance motor

Abstract :
We present an example of integration for subjects of classical electromagnetism and energy conversion included in an undergraduate program in electric engineering. It is shown how to induce by means of light the rotation of a microscopic or nanoscopic particle, making an analogy with the synchronous reluctance motor. The variables for controlling the resulting velocity are identified and in both cases the conditions for obtaining a continuous rotation are studied. We synthesize that the common principle in both cases is the transfer of angular momentum from a rotating electromagnetic field to an electrically or magnetically polarizable system.
